Description | The family of class I pyridine nucleotide-disulfide oxidoreductase includes this particular gene. It encodes a flavoenzyme containing selenocysteine, which functions to keep thioredoxins in a reduced state. This is crucial for maintaining the cellular redox environment. In mammals, there are three closely related thioredoxin reductases. Among them, this gene encodes for a mitochondrial variant that plays a major role in eliminating reactive oxygen species within mitochondria. Different isoforms of this gene, created through alternative splicing of transcripts, have also been identified. |

Background | Maintains thioredoxin in a reduced state. Implicated in the defenses against oxidative stress. May play a role in redox-regulated cell signaling. |
| Tissue specificity | Highly expressed in the prostate, ovary, liver, testis, uterus, colon and small intestine. Intermediate levels in brain, skeletal muscle, heart and spleen. Low levels in placenta, pancreas, thymus and peripheral blood leukocytes. According to PubMed:10608886, high levels in kidney, whereas according to PubMed:9923614, levels are low. |
